The Encore

Are you now denied all access Has your ticket long been punched Is your fear stuck in the alley Intermezzo—out to lunch Will you even see the picture From the far end of the line Would a curtain serve to raise your hopes Can a loser ever shine The doorman calls “It’s Showtime” As the lights all start to dim An usher cries “There’s One Seat Left” You madly rush within With eyes now strained in darkness You find that one last chair And on the stage, hope kisses fear, —all encores yours to share (Villanova Pennsylvania: February, 2017)
